Cylindrical porcelain vase tapering toward the bottom with flat rim; light cream glaze with fine cracklework. Wooden round flat saucer on three legs. 19th century, Japan; Japanese, Edo 1603–1868; ceramics; saucers; vases; cracklework decoration. Vessel height 21.1 cm, diameter 8.4 cm, weight 0.6 kg., A tall, narrow ceramic vase with a rounded shoulder and flared rim sits against a smooth background; the vase surface is a creamy beige with a network of fine crackle patterns concentrated near the rim and subtly visible across the body, and the rim area shows a slightly darker, brownish-beige tint.
